What you will do
Receive service calls from Service Resource Center, including a brief description of equipment/system malfunctions. Responsible to contact customer representative and ascertain equipment/systems problems. Diagnose problems and perform service and repairs on electronic fire alarm systems and other related building system products at customer sites.
How you will do it
Follow prescribed troubleshooting procedures and refer to technical manuals, part manuals, change notices and bulletins, modification notices, etc. to repair equipment
Service, troubleshoot and install many different manufacturers' Fire & Life Safety systems including SimplexGrinnell
Read and interpret blueprints, diagrams, submittals, specifications software/systems, programs, schematics and operational product manuals
Exhibit excellent customer service skills by consistently communicating with the district staff and customers to ensure customer satisfaction
Complete Service Acknowledgements with proper coding through communication devices, such as smart phones and laptop computers
Obtain customer signature upon completed service call assignment
Participate in a scheduled On-call rotation
Help to train or mentor others on the service team
Perform other duties as assigned
What we look for
Required
3+ years documented experience in low voltage electrical systems, including Fire/Life Safety systems, Access Control, Nurse Call, and Paging systems
Valid Fire Alarm License
Experience in reading and interpreting blueprints, submittals, and operational/product manuals
Knowledge of test equipment, multi-meter, digital analyser, and commissioning devices
High School Diploma or equivalent
Ability to follow verbal and written instructions
Capable of performing physical labor to include carrying and moving equipment and tools up to 50-70 lbs.
Able to work in unusual and sometimes difficult position such as climbing ladders, scaffolding and high lift equipment up to 40 feet, working within ducts, crawl spaces, above ceilings, etc
Ability to work flexible hours including weekends to meet customer requirements
Overnight travel may be required
Demonstrate a high level of customer service
Maintain truck inventory to ensure timely response to customer needs
Ability to adhere to, implement, and always follow safety guidelines and procedures
Strong organizational skills, positive attitude, and an ability to learn quickly
Possess a valid driver's license and driving record that meets company requirements
Able to pass a pre-employment background and drug test
Retain any licenses that are required by National, State and Local codes
Completion of SimplexGrinnell 4120 Network training within 12 months
